Appeal for information on missing man in Happy Valley (with photo)
******************************************************************
     Police today (July 21) appealed to the public for information on a man who went missing in Happy Valley.
 
     Hamid Sheik Abdool Habibullah, aged 81, went missing after he left his residence on Wun Sha Street on July 18 morning. His family made a report to Police yesterday (July 20).
 
     He is about 1.65 metres tall, 54 kilograms in weight and of normal build. He has a long face with yellow complexion and short white hair. He was last seen wearing a deep blue jacket, black pants, white and blue sports shoes.

     Anyone who knows the whereabouts of the missing man or may have seen him is urged to contact the Regional Missing Person Unit of Hong Kong Island on 2860 1045 or 9886 0034 or email to rmpu-hki@police.gov.hk, or contact any police station.
